UPVC

UPVC hinges are used to support doors when they're open and closed. They are available in a range of sizes and colors and are designed to be used with wood as well as uPVC doors. They can be affixed to both internal and external doors. It's important that you choose the correct type of UPVC hinge for your door.

uPVC is an acronym for Unplasticized Polyvinyl Chloride and is a typical material used for a variety applications, such as window sills and frames. It's a low-maintenance, durable material that is often contrasted with aluminium and timber due to its strength, cost effectiveness and ease of installation.

Hinges are a vital part of any door. A well-fitting one can reduce noise and draughts, as well as providing an easier opening and closing action. They are usually attached to the door jamb and the door itself. It is essential to install them correctly to ensure that they function smoothly.

There are a variety of UPVC door hinges that are available on the market. It's important to know which ones you have before making any adjustments or repairs. If you own a Butt hinge, T hinge or flag hinge, for example it is essential to know the functions each hinge is capable of and how to adjust them if necessary.

Butt hinges can be found on many uPVC door frames and are usually fixed to the edges of the sash as well as the frame. It's the most well-known type of uPVC hinge, and allows for plenty of movement as well as an attractive design for the interior of your home. This type hinge is usually adjustable, allowing you to adjust the direction and location of your door as time passes.

If you have a hinge with a T, on the other hand there's an adjustment screw at the bottom of the hinge that can be adjusted. This screw can be used to adjust the compression of your hinges by adding or removing the shims. It's best to start by turning the screw for a few turns, then test it and then make additional adjustments if required.

A flag hinge is akin to a T hinge in that it's made with a knuckle plate which features a cutout that resembles a flag on the end, enabling full rotation and movement. This is a simple-to-adjust uPVC type hinge. Simply loosen the screw on the knuckle plate and add shims to increase compression or remove shims for less compression.

It is essential to check your uPVC hinges on a regular basis regardless of whether you're using a Butt hinge, a T hinge or a flag hinge. It's normal for them to be displaced or drop over time, especially if the double glazed door hinges is being frequently opened and closed. Butt

Hinges, the hardware element that holds your doors and windows in place, are available in a variety of sizes, shapes, colors and materials to fit various applications. The best hinge repair plate is determined by the location of the project and the look you're trying to achieve. There are a variety of options to choose from depending on whether you're looking for a heavy duty hinge to be attached to your barn door or simply need to add a decorative touch to a cupboard.

Butt hinges, also known as stub hinges, are the most common type of door hinge. They are easy to install and provide solid support to frames and doors without adding extra weight. They're not as durable as other hinges, and could require additional maintenance.

A butt hinge consists of two plates or leaves, with screw holes on each, that are mortised to the frames' abutting surfaces and door. The plates are joined by a central pin that is located in the knuckle area of each plate. When doors are closed the hinge pin is concealed and only the knuckles are visible.

Because they have a larger knuckle than other types hinges, butt hinges can support more weight than other types. They are not recommended for doors which will be opened and closed constantly, as the abrasion can cause premature wear.

In contrast to other hinges, butt hinges are only suitable for use on a recessed surface. In the majority of cases, a hole must be drilled into the fixed object to allow the hinges to fit, but they can also be secured to the surface by using a special fastener.

Butt hinges come in a variety of finishes and materials to complement any exterior or interior door design, from traditional wood to contemporary metals. They are available in a variety of sizes to fit any frame and door.

Butt hinges come in a variety of styles including straps and ball tips. These hinges provide the same functions as a traditional butt hinge with added visual appeal.

Butt hinges can be vulnerable to security breaches due to their visibility. The pins that are exposed can be removed and replace hinges on upvc window damaged, making it easy for burglars to gain access to locked doors. To prevent this, lubrication and regular inspections should be performed on all hardware components.
